Preparation Process:
Total Time: 2 hours (including freezing time)
Limoncello Syrup:
1. In a small saucepan, combine sugar and water.
2. Bring to a boil, stirring until sugar dissolves.
3. Remove from heat and stir in limoncello.
4. Let cool completely before using.
Ice Cream:
1. In a large bowl, whisk together heavy cream, sweetened condensed milk, vanilla extract, and limoncello syrup until combined.
2. Pour mixture into an ice cream maker and churn according to manufacturer’s instructions.
3. Transfer ice cream to an airtight container and freeze for at least 2 hours.
Orange Sherbet:
1. In a medium saucepan, combine orange juice, sugar, and water.
2. Bring to a boil, stirring until sugar dissolves.
3. Remove from heat and stir in orange zest.
4. Let cool completely before transferring to an ice pop mold or popsicle sticks.
5. Freeze for at least 4 hours.
Assembly:
1. Dip ice cream scoops into orange sherbet to coat.
2. Drizzle with additional limoncello syrup, if desired.
3. Garnish with fresh orange zest or a sprig of mint.
A Fusion of Flavors
This Limoncello-Infused Dreamsicle is a delightful fusion of Italian and American flavors. The bright citrus notes of the limoncello complement the creamy vanilla ice cream, while the tangy orange sherbet adds a refreshing contrast.
